QUISQUALIS
INDICA 'DOUBLE'
Rangoon Creeper
Quisqualis indica is just one of the
tropical, flowering vines that we offer. It is suitable
to many gardeners all over the country
because of its tolerance to be trimmed to any size.
It can also be grown in pots. As the weather warms up,
the display
of flowers will begin to cover the lush foliage. Rangoon
Creeper has a unique bloom. One plant will carry 3 different
colors
of flowers. Flowers starts white and with age turn pink
and then red. If that wasn't enough to please most gardeners,
the
flowers have a slight fragrance too. We carry 2 varieties.
One with a single flower and another with a double.
The single
form is much easier to propagate, making it more common
and readily available. Both are equally beautiful.

The
plant goes semi dormant during the winter and resprouts again when it warms
up.
Trimming is advisable just before it starts sprouting in late winter.
FAMILY
: Combretaceae
ORIGIN : Tropical Asia, New Guinea
TYPE/USES : flowering vine
SIZE : vine up to 12' on average
GROWTH
RATE : fast
LIGHT
REQUIREMENTS
: full/partial sun
WATER REQUIREMENTS
: average, less in the winter
MIN. TEMP. : mid 20's with protection
FLOWER : warmer months of the year
